Hepper Leads Men's Cross-Country to Seventh at Southern Maine Invitational
CUMBERLAND, Maine, Oct. 16, 2004 - Led by sophomore Pat Hepper (Bernards, N.J.), Springfield College placed seventh at the University of Southern Maine Invitational.
Hepper was the Pride's top runner, finishing 24th overall out 153 individuals. He crossed the finish line of the eight-kilometer course in 27:58.
Senior co-captain Steve Wilson (West Hartford, Conn.) was second for SC (32nd overall, 28:25) followed by senior Pat DeRocco (Utica, N.Y.) (38th, 28:34) and fellow co-captain, junior Scott Barton (Fort Plain, N.Y.) (44th, 28:48). Sophomore Pat Gann (Guilford, Conn.) rounded out the top five for Springfield College placing 47th with a time of 28:52.
The Pride returns to Cumberland, Maine, on November 13 to compete in the NCAA Divison III Regional Cross Country Championships.
